Katherine Doherty and Allison McNeely (Bloomberg) — GTT Communications Inc. is soliciting a short-term loan from existing creditors to help keep it running through https://cash-central.net/payday-loans-wy/ to the telecommunications business completes the purchase of their infrastructure product next year, based on people who have familiarity with the plans.

First-lien loan providers and bondholders are increasingly being asked to choose by the finish of the thirty days when they wish to offer a brand new super-senior loan of $200 million to $300 million, the folks stated, asking not to ever be identified speaking about a private matter. The funding would help operations through the last half of 2021 if the purchase is anticipated to shut, the folks stated.

Representatives for GTT, which can be situated in McLean, Virginia, didn’t straight away react to an ask for remark. The company’s unsecured bonds dropped to a unique low.

GTT consented month that is last offer its fibre and information center infrastructure unit to I Squared Capital for $2.15 billion. Digital infrastructure assets like optical fiber have already been the main focus of a flurry of discounts. Investors favor their dependable, long-term returns, while the pandemic has fueled need much more individuals work, shop and socialize online.

Longer Process

The business happens to be trying to find how to build money to guide its operations and $3.4 billion financial obligation load. The purchase associated with the infrastructure unit features a long timeline because this has to pass through antitrust, cross-border as well as other regulatory approvals, the folks stated.

GTT provides internet connectivity and cloud community services to businesses and governments all over the world. The business was operating under forbearance from the creditors considering that the end of October after lacking a deadline to register its profits report, and has now stated it does not expect you’ll fulfill a Nov. 30 due date to produce 2nd- and results that are third-quarter.

Financial obligation holders come in private speaks with all the business while having through to the end for this thirty days when the forbearance expires to determine whether or not to take part in the brand new funding, the folks stated. Conversations between the business and creditors stay fluid and are also anticipated to continue through the rest November, plus an expansion is achievable, they stated.

GTT’s bind that is financial in part from high-cost purchases that didn’t increase earnings. It reported $106 million in money when it comes to very first quarter, the past time it circulated economic outcomes. The company’s financial obligation trades at deep discounts, featuring its term that is first-lien loan quoted around 78 cents in the buck. Its unsecured 2024 records dropped 5.25 cents from the buck to 32.75 cents on Wednesday, a brand new record minimum.

Article 6 of the French amending finance legislation for 2020 of 23 March 2020 2020-289 provides that the French State may guarantee loans given by credit organizations, finance companies and crowdfunding lenders from 16 March 2020 through 31 December 2020 to non-financial undertakings registered in France, as much as a total fully guaranteed amount that is outstanding of 300 billion. This scheme could be the topic of a legislation dated 23 March 2020 as amended successively on 17 2020 and 6 May 2020 april. The Ministry for the Economy additionally published a document entitled “Frequently expected concerns – State-guaranteed loans” dated 23 April 2020 (hereinafter the “FAQ”).

The aim of such State help is “to remedy a disturbance that is serious the economy of the Member State” in accordance with Article 107 associated with the Treaty in the Functioning associated with the eu. The European Commission confirmed in choice SA 56709 of 21 March 2020 that the conditions for the granting regarding the guarantee because of the French State under this scheme were on the basis of the framework that is temporary by the European Commission on 19 March 2020, that has been later amended on 3 April 2020.

That loan can hence be fully guaranteed because of the State by as much as 90percent of this principal, interest and add-ons in the event that business has significantly less than 5,000 workers in its final monetary year (or 16 March 2019 should this be its very very first monetary year) and contains a return of lower than EUR 1.5 billion.

For organizations using at the least 5,000 workers or with a turnover in excess of EUR 1.5 billion, this portion is paid down to 80per cent and even 70% unless there was a derogation. A number of the after guidelines are often susceptible to other derogations when it comes to such large organizations.

1. Conditions and terms of SGLs

1.1 Maximum SGL quantity

The mortgage quantity may express as much as 25% associated with the company’s return excluding taxation in 2019 or perhaps the final year that is financial. If certified records aren’t available, you’ll be able to have recourse to a certificate from a chartered accountant.

There is certainly a certain instance concerning revolutionary organizations or those fulfilling a minumum of one of the requirements put down in Article D. 313-45-1, II regarding the French Code when it comes to Entry and abode of Foreigners and Appropriate of Asylum. In cases like this, the mortgage ceiling is as much as twice the sum total 2019 payroll (for France), excluding boss efforts, if this quantity is more than 25% regarding the 2019 turnover excluding income tax.

For companies started on or after 1 January 2019, the absolute most of the SGL corresponds towards the projected French payroll for the initial 2 yrs of task.

1.2 Reason For SGLs

Funds from a State-guaranteed loan don’t have to be allotted to a purpose that is specific.

Nonetheless, it is really not feasible to refinance previous loans with State-guaranteed loans since “the loan company, or participatory finance intermediary [crowdfunder] acting with respect to the loan providers, must additionally show, in the big event the guarantee known in Article 1 is known as, that after the grant associated with loan included in that guarantee, the amount of its assist with the borrower ended up being more than the degree of its help the borrower on 16 March 2020, adjusted for reductions between those two dates caused by the amortisation schedule just before 16 March 2020 or from a decision by the borrower”. This is the reason State-guaranteed loans are considered money that is”new loans.

1.3 Duration and profile amortisation

The State-guaranteed loan automatically includes a deferral that is one-year i.e. the debtor has absolutely nothing to repay when it comes to first one year. The borrower has the right to decide on the duration of the amortisation of the loan, up to a maximum of five additional years (one, two, three, four or five years) at the end of that year. The debtor could also elect to prepay the main loan at the conclusion of the year that is first amortise the rest.
